[quote=Anonymous][quote=Anonymous][quote=Anonymous]How big is the crate relative to her size? Sometimes when a crate is too large they feel like their crate can be divided between bed space and potty space in a way they wouldn't in tighter quarters. (Obviously the crate should be comfortable and they should be able to stand up and turn around but a Maltese in a crate that could fit a Bernese might do this.)[/quote] This was my concern, but she's very tall for her weight, so I did have to go up a size.
